How Do You Remove Creases From A Vinyl Tablecloth With Hair Dryers?

0

Vinyl tablecloths can provide an excellent table covering for messy eaters–especially children. The smooth vinyl surface is easy to clean and difficult to stain. After-dinner clean-up often involves little more than a quick swipe with a damp cloth. The downside to these is that they cannot be laundered the way fabric tablecloths can. When a vinyl tablecloth takes on the inevitable wrinkles, you can remove these creases with a quick treatment with a hair dryer. Place the tablecloth on a clean, flat surface with the vinyl side facing down. Plug in the hair dryer and turn it on high with a medium heat setting. With the dryer about 4 inches from the tablecloth, slowly move it along the creases to warm them. Turn off the hair dryer when the vinyl is warm and soft, and stretch the tablecloth out flat on the table. This should relax and remove the creases.
